Ladies are also extra likely to see threat – both bodily and emotional – relating to courting. When those that say relationship has turn out to be tougher for most individuals within the last 10 years are asked to describe in their very own words why they suppose that is the case, girls are twice as likely as men to cite elevated threat. For his or her part, males are extra doubtless than women to say expertise is a reason dating has gotten tougher. General, 47% of Individuals say relationship is now more durable than it was 10 years in the past, while 19% say it’s simpler and 33% say it is about the identical.
The survey additionally asked those who are single and in search of a relationship or dates how they’d let somebody know they did not wish to go out with them again after a first date. Solely 8% say they might ghost somebody (cut off communication). About half (52%) say they wouldn’t take the initiative to succeed in out however would let the opposite person know if they bought in contact. The remaining share (40%) say they’d contact the opposite person to let them know. Single-and-wanting men are evenly split on whether or not they would proactively let the opposite particular person know in the event that they didn’t want to go out again after the primary date (47%) or watch for the other person to contact them before letting them know (47%). A majority of single-and-looking girls (fifty nine%), then again, would reply if the opposite particular person acquired in touch first, whereas 30% say they might proactively attain out and let the other particular person know.
